Crossing number of alternating knots in S × I

Abstract

One of the fit conjectures, which was stated 100 years ago and proved in the 1980's, said that reduced alternating projections of alternating knots have the minimal number of crossings. We prove a generalization of this for knots in S × I, where S is a surface. We use a combination of geometric and polynomial techniques.
